PERRANUTHNOE is a small village on the South Coast of Cornwall, just East of Marazion, there is a Car Park and sloping access to a safe sandy beach and the beachside Cabin Cafe. It has The Victoria Inn a superb multi award winning pub, which serves super food both lunchtimes & evenings, - a Church dating back as far as 1160. The Lynfield Centre which houses The Cowhouse Gallery, The Peppercorn Cafe and a hairdressers.

Yet another very low tide leaving the pontoons by The National Maritime Museum sitting on the bottom. The fancy looking RIB is the Orca Sea Safaris boat that takes trips both up the Carrick Roads and weather permitting out into Falmouth Bay.
